TROUBLESHOOTING
Unit is displaying incorrect distance
Confirm display mode is suitable.
Distance
is measured from sensor face to measured level.
Material
is measured from Low-Level to measured
level.
If unit is measuring too deep increase
Sensitivity
. If the unit continues to measure too deep, increase
WaveBoost
.
If unit is measuring too high, reduce
Sensitivity
and ensure
WaveBoost
is set to 0.
Check if material is present to be measured. Unit will output and display FailSafe reading if it cannot detect a level within range.
Analogue trend is erratic/unstable
Increase
Damping
value for smoother trends.
Choose a slower
Tracking
speed.
Check there are no objects interfering with the transit pulse in the application (such as ladders and cross beams).
Unit is locked up or flat line measurement
Confirm there is material within the measurement range, the unit may go to failsafe if there is no flat level available.
If the unit is locked to a high level perform
Mapping
for distance beyond false echoes.
If the unit is locked higher than the real level check for objects interfering with the transit pulse in the application (such as ladders and cross beams).
Lower the
Sensitivity/WaveBoost
. Re-locate the installation to avoid the interfering object.
If the unit is locked lower than the real level confirm the application is not within
Blanking
distance. Increase
Sensitivity/WaveBoost
until the unit
measures correct level.
Tracking
speed may be too slow for the application. Increase the
Tracking
speed.
PLC indication does not match measurement
Connect a Multimeter in series with the powered loop. Compare the 'mA' diagnostic on the display with the mA reading on the loop. If these values do
not match, disconnect the loop wires and measure the resistance across the loop. This should not exceed specification.
Confirm
High-Level
and
Low-Level
are set to the same values in MiniWave and control system.
AutoSet fails
Increase the
Sensitivity
to a higher value.
Allow the unit to run for a longer time (one minute). Re-attempt the
AutoSet
.
Increase
WaveBoost
and re-attempt the
AutoSet
.
Set High- and Low-Level manually in the
Setup
menu.
If problems persist, install a replacement
Microflex-D
in the application, and bench test the problem unit in a controlled environment. Difficult applications may
require the use of different level measurement technology; consult a
Hycontrol
engineer in order to find the most appropriate solution for your requirements.
